So I just got an email from someone that suggested I call them tomorrow, and gave their contact info in the email. I'd like to ask Siri to create a reminder for me to call this person and use the contact info. Is something like this possible? Even if not using Siri can I double tap the email or something and put it in as a reminder?

Their contacts info is probably underlined in blue in the email. If it is you can tap/hold it and get an option to create a new contact with it. Once you've created the new contact you can ask Siri to "Remind me to call So and So tomorrow at time pm/am." The item that shows up in the Reminders app should be blue and underlined. You can tap on it to make the call.
